You can use the DefaultUser.properties
file to modify the dieline ink name that appears by default in a separation in the PDF file as a dieline.
By default, Pandora will append the die file name to the die spot color name when you output PDF or a Prinergy job ticket with the dieline embedded. If you prefer this not to happen, perform the following actions:
